Malaysian Recipe : Mi Goreng Indian Style

This is a one-dish meal.

Serves 2 to 3

Ingredients:

Pound together:
  • 4 to 6 fresh red chilies
  • 2 cloves garlic
  • 4 cups water
  • 2 packet instant prawn noodles
  • ½ cup shallots, thinly sliced
  • ¼ cup cooking oil
  • ¾ cup shelled prawns
  • 1 cup bean sprouts
  • 4 stalks mustard leaves, cut into 5 cm lengths

Ingredients A:

  • 1 sachet prawn flavor from noodles
  • ½ cup hot water
  • 2 tbsp tomato ketchup
  • 1 tsp thick soy sauce
  • Salt to taste
  • 1 tomato, cut into 8 wedges
  • 1 green chili, sliced

Directions:

  1. Pound chilies and garlic finely
  2. Bring about 4 cups water to a fast rolling boil. Add instant noodles and blanch until strands of noodles separate, about 1 minute. Drain noodles.
  3. Heat oil and lightly brown shallots; remove shallots from pan.
  4. In remaining oil, stir fry chili paste until fragrant. Add prawns, stirring until they turn pink.
  5. Stir in bean sprouts and mustard leaves and cook 1 more minute. Add blanched noodles and ingredients A. Mix thoroughly until noodles are cooked through. Stir in tomatoes and salt to taste.
  6. Garnish with fried shallots and green chili. Serve at once.
